The Opportunity You will serve as a vital technical expert, ensuring the comfort and safety of residential & light commercial clients by maintaining high-performance HVAC systems. This role offers the chance to work independently for a company that values your professional integrity and treats you as a key contributor rather than just a number. How You Will Make an Impact Diagnose complex HVAC failures to provide accurate, long-term repair solutions for residential & light commercial customers. Execute detailed maintenance protocols on furnaces, air conditioners, and heat pumps to maximize system efficiency. Maintain 100% customer satisfaction by explaining technical findings in a clear and professional manner. Test system performance metrics including pressure and leak detection to ensure high-quality installations. Manage on-site inventory and parts procurement to streamline service calls and reduce project downtime. Document all service reports and safety inspections with precision to maintain transparent field operations. Required Qualifications & Experience Minimum of 3 years of professional experience in HVAC service and repair. Proven technical proficiency in residential & light commercial heating, cooling, and heat pump systems. High School Diploma or GED equivalent. Absolute commitment to safety standards and the ability to work in confined spaces or at heights. Strong communication skills and the ability to interact professionally with homeowners and business contacts. Preferred Qualifications & Experience 5 years of experience in HVAC service and maintenance. Completion of a formal HVAC apprenticeship or equivalent technical training program. Demonstrated ability to adapt to changing schedules, priorities, and new HVAC technologies. Compensation & Benefits Weekly pay cycle and referral bonus program. Com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ance. Paid Time Off including holidays, vacation, and sick leave. Retirement savings program. Company vehicle and fuel card provided. Tech package including a smartphone or tablet. Uniforms and safety equipment provided. Paid training and certification opportunities.
